Colonial Ghosts

Gathered by the fire

Warm and content

On thick, grey plush

Buttery, salty fingertips

And scattered game pieces

As that low repeating drum roll

Pierced the long dark night.

Echos of centuries past

When Washington’s lads

Crossed the fields

On their way to a certain frozen death.
